Dark Arcana: The Carnival (iOs) Review *Games Fiends*

Dark Arcana: The Carnival is a new hidden object adventure game that sets readers right into a mysterious dark carnival. When a young mother is spirited away from her daughter and locked into the carnival, her tiny daughter is distraught. As you are a police detective, she begs you to find her mother and bring her home. But Jim, the owner of the carnival, is doing everything in his power to stop you. But why? (Dark Arcana: The Carnival, iPhone) 7.5/10
